Do you use Microsoft Messenger? If so, you’ll soon have to start using a different messenger service.

Posted on August 30, 2014

microsoft-messenger-logoMicrosoft has announced that they’ll be shutting down the Microsoft Messenger service on October 31 of this year.

That means if you use MS Messenger to chat with your friends, you’ll need to migrate to a different messaging service before that date.
